The best interest rates on savings accounts are around 3%, but with inflation on the rise, putting money in a savings or money market account may seem like an unwise investment. However, millions of families do not have sufficient emergency funds. If you’re in that boat, a savings account is a great place to start.

This is why putting money into fixed savings is a great investment. Rainy days are inevitable. While it’s impossible to predict life’s twists and turns, having money will always help soften the blow. If it’s keeping you from making high-interest credit card payments, a little savings from a savings account might be worth it. Try to keep cash for at least three to six months.

Keeping cash in CDs (certificates of deposit) or Series I savings bonds can also add to your rainy day savings pool. Interest rates can often be a bit higher than a basic savings account, although the trade-off is that they aren’t as easy to access if you need the money a little faster.

Who wouldn’t want a raise? Although many are unhappy with their compensation, they may overlook a bonus offered by their employer.

The mechanics are simple. If your company offers a match, the business will match your contribution, usually up to a certain percentage of your gross pay. For example, if a company offers a 3% match, it will contribute $30 for every $1,000 of your earnings, usually only if you choose to contribute the same 3% of earnings to your 401(k) or similar retirement account. If your employer offers it, it’s a quick and easy way to double your money, not to mention a great way to save money, since your contribution usually goes into your account pre-tax.

But don’t stop at proper investment. For 2022, the 401(k) allows a maximum of $20,500 in total employee contributions (and an additional $6,500 if you’re over 50). If you have $1,000 to contribute, talk to your human resources or benefits specialist about how to put that money away for retirement.

If you don’t have access to a work-sponsored retirement plan, or your plan doesn’t allow you to add extra money, you’re out of luck. That’s where Individual Retirement Accounts (IRAs) come in.

There is no company matching IRA, but if you have earned income (through work or self-employment), this option is worth considering. There are two main types of IRAs: traditional and Roth.

If you have $1,000 in savings, setting up an IRA at an online brokerage is a great way to build long-term wealth. In 2022, investors can contribute up to $6,000 to an IRA, and up to $1,000 if they’re over 50.

If you’ve exhausted the first three options and still have $1,000 to invest, opening a taxable investment account (sometimes called a brokerage account) is another solid option. Think of it as a savings account because any realized gains and interest will be taxed annually. However, the potential drawdown is higher than in a savings account.

Of course, all investments involve risk, and there’s no guarantee that you won’t lose your $1,000 in the process. However, there are many options to help reduce the confusion associated with investing in brokerage accounts. For example, there are many low-cost mutual funds or other investment vehicles to choose from (more on that below).

Also remember that the $1,000 investment should only be the beginning. Investments work best when you make regular deposits. the more often the better. Once you’ve set up a brokerage account, consider setting up recurring deposits (perhaps monthly or quarterly) to keep meeting your financial goals.

Once you’ve opened an IRA or brokerage account, it’s time to start choosing where to invest. If you’re just starting out, an exchange-traded fund (ETF) is a great place to start and can be a great alternative to more traditional mutual funds.

There are thousands of ETFs to choose from. Most track benchmarks such as the US bond market or a stock index (such as the S&P 500 or Nasdaq Composite). Others follow broad sectors of the economy, such as technology or healthcare. Some are getting even more specific and investing in topics like cloud computing or renewable energy.

ETFs are easy to buy, have lower fees on average than many other investment options like actively managed mutual funds, and can even accept small deposits. If you have $1,000 in savings, learn how to invest in ETFs to start your investment journey.

Not interested in researching and managing an investment portfolio? Consider using a robo-advisor. Robo-advisor is an online service that automates some parts of financial planning and investment portfolio management.

There are many robo-advisors to choose from. Most of them have a minimum or small initial deposit ($1000 is enough to start). After answering some questions, the robo-advisor will select a basket of funds or ETFs based on your long-term goals.

Management fees can also be quite reasonable. A typical robo-advisor typically charges less than 0.3% per year (for every $10,000 in your account, that’s a fee of $3 per year). The service will help you plan your recurring deposits and investments to help you achieve your financial goal.

If you want more control over your investments and your own business, consider buying individual stocks. Even $1,000 can create a well-rounded starter stock portfolio. Many brokers even allow investors to buy shares of multiple companies, so diversifying your account is possible with as little as $1,000. Individual stocks can be held in both IRAs and taxable brokerage accounts.
